Joe, I do not believe so - since you can reference the pieces exactly as you need: <registry alias="UBL-01" "http://ubl-ref.org/port:1001"/> <registry alias="UBL-02" "http://ubl-walmart-ref.org/port:2001"/> And then you'd reference the content accordingly. Notice these references are in the external CAM template, NOT the XML markup itself. So you have ultimate flexiblity. If you say merge those Walmart extensions into the main library - now all you have to do is change the one line in the template - the address URL of the alias reference. I beleive this reinforces my earlier statement - that keeping the XML transaction completely clean and simple - and putting the metadata associations into the script mechanism is the way forward. You can supplement that with localized checking via schema for simple things like datatypes, repeat counts, et al, but trying to make your schema your ebusiness integration system is not what schema was ever designed for.
